Output 325020696f4e96c1bf20ebf0e6307a14d97882f0641dad30086b892a2ab37686:1

value
951822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e564743be4ca5d56320e3094c5ba655deb942844 OP_EQUALVERIFY OP_CHECKSIG
address
1Muv5bhBTBrQGF3zvPycKuD6MA1yKP5dW5
transaction
325020696f4e96c1bf20ebf0e6307a14d97882f0641dad30086b892a2ab37686
spent
true